Core Components of the Tracker

The tracker utilizes a variety of data sources and analytical techniques to forecast hurricane paths. Here’s a peek behind the curtain at some of the key components:

  1. Data Collection: The tracker gathers data from multiple sources. This includes satellite imagery, which provides visual representations of the storm's size and structure; radar data, which helps pinpoint the storm’s location and intensity; and observations from weather stations and buoys, which offer real-time information about conditions like wind speed, pressure, and sea surface temperatures. These elements combined paint a full picture of the storm. Without this initial data, predictions are nearly impossible.
  2. Modeling and Analysis: This data feeds into complex computer models that simulate the storm's behavior. These models take into account various factors, such as wind patterns, ocean currents, and the storm’s internal dynamics. The models run multiple scenarios to predict the most likely path, intensity, and potential impacts. This involves a lot of number crunching and complex algorithms, but the end result is a forecast.
  3. Path Prediction: The tracker generates path predictions, typically presented as a cone of uncertainty. This cone represents the range of possible paths the hurricane might take, with the most likely path marked in the center. The size of the cone increases over time, reflecting the uncertainty in the forecast. This is a very important concept for understanding and interpreting the data.
  4. Impact Assessment: The tracker often includes tools to assess potential impacts, such as expected rainfall amounts, storm surge heights, and areas at risk of flooding. This information helps authorities and residents understand the specific threats and make appropriate decisions. Because a hurricane's impact isn't just about the eye of the storm; it is about every facet of its potential devastation. This helps everyone prepare.
